英英释义
Noun- an instance of rapid strong pulsation (of the heart);
"he felt a throbbing in his head"
- a sound with a strong rhythmic beat;
"the throbbing of the engines"
Adjective- pounding or beating strongly or violently;
"a throbbing pain" "the throbbing engine of the boat"
